Step-by-step explanation:
We'll use the first letter of their names as the heading for the ratio.
The first line states:
A : B
2 : 1
The second line states:
B : C
1/3 : 1
The third line states:
C : D
2 : 1
We have three different ratios but we know that they are related to one another so we are going to combine them by equating the common ratio of the different ratios.
Let's look at the ratio with a fraction first.
B : C
1/3 : 1
If we ×3 throughout, this can also be written as:
B : C
1 : 3
Now B in the first and second ratio is the same number and we are able to combine them. We can write them all together like this:
A : B : C
2 : 1 : 3
In the third ratio, C is 2, however in the ratio we have now C is 3. We can make them the same number by ×3 throughout the third ratio and ×2 throughout the ratio we have now.
C : D
2 : 1
6 : 3
A : B : C
2 : 1 : 3
4 : 2 : 6
We can see that our ratio for C is the same number and we can now combine the ratios.
A : B : C : D
4 : 2 : 6 : 3
The question asked for A : D so we can take just the values of A and D.
A : D
4 : 3
